【问题标题】:Azure web role slower after upgrade升级后 Azure Web 角色变慢
【发布时间】:2014-05-22 08:11:24
【问题描述】:

我在 azure 中有一个网络角色,使用 syncfusion docToPdf 将 word 文档转换为 pdf。

如果我使用完整部署发布此角色,则转换文档会很快,

但是更新部署后,就无法使用了,每次都>5s。

如果我重新映像实例,它会再次快速,直到我进行新的部署更新。

如果我重新启动慢速实例,它没有任何效果。

对于角色中的所有其他功能,完全部署和升级部署之间没有性能差异。

我不明白为什么会发生这种情况或从哪里开始解决它......

【问题讨论】:

    标签: azure azure-web-roles syncfusion


    【解决方案1】:

    事实证明,这是因为 Application Insights,由于某些原因,它使 word 到 pdf 的速度慢了 10 倍。

    当我们修改 applicationinsights.config 并将 [All Namespaces] 替换为仅我们自己的命名空间时,syncfusion 再次开始顺利运行

    【讨论】:

      【解决方案2】:

      Windows Azure 云服务在第一次访问时需要一些时间来启动服务,在更新部署之后立即进行。这是由于云服务在服务空闲一定时间后从服务器停止,同时更新云服务。而服务在完全部署后仍会立即运行,因此不需要重新启动服务。详情请参考以下博客

      http://wp.sjkp.dk/windows-azure-websites-and-cloud-services-slow-on-first-request

      【讨论】:

      • 谢谢,但它不仅第一次速度较慢,而且升级后一直如此。
      猜你喜欢
      • 2023-04-01
      • 1970-01-01
      • 2013-07-13
      • 2019-12-17
      • 2017-03-16
      • 1970-01-01
      • 1970-01-01
      • 2013-05-19
      • 2017-01-14
      相关资源
      最近更新 更多